Oracle RAC多實例文章

1. Oracle RAC概述
Oracle RAC (Real Applicaio Clusers) 是 Oracle 數據庫的一個功能,它允許多個數據庫實例共享相同的物理資源,并能夠實現負載均衡和故障切換。RAC 提供了高可用性、高性能和可擴展性,是構建大型、關鍵業務應用程序的理想選擇。
2. RAC多實例架構
RAC 的核心是資源共享。每個 RAC 節點都有自己的數據庫實例,但這些實例可以共享相同的物理資源,如磁盤、內存和網絡。這種架構使得多個實例可以協同工作,以提供更高的性能和容錯能力。
3. 安裝和配置RAC
安裝和配置 RAC 是一個復雜的過程,涉及多個步驟。需要安裝 Oracle 數據庫軟件,然后配置網絡、存儲和其他必要的資源。在配置過程中,需要特別注意資源共享和負載均衡的設置。
4. 資源管理
RAC 通過資源管理來分配和平衡各個實例的資源。資源可以是 CPU、內存或磁盤空間。RAC 提供了多種資源管理策略,可以根據應用程序的需求進行配置。
5. 負載均衡
負載均衡是 RAC 的核心功能之一。它根據工作負載和性能要求,自動分配數據庫請求到不同的節點上。這有助于提高整體性能,并確保每個節點都得到適當的利用。
6. 高可用性
RAC 通過故障切換機制提供高可用性。當某個節點發生故障時,其他節點會自動接管工作負載,以確保業務連續性。這降低了系統停機的風險。
7. 故障切換
故障切換是 RAC 的一個重要特性,它確保在某個節點發生故障時,其他節點可以繼續處理工作負載。這需要正確配置和管理故障切換機制,以確保數據的完整性和一致性。
8. 監控和管理
9. 性能優化
為了獲得最佳性能,需要對 RAC 進行優化。這包括調整資源管理策略、優化網絡配置和調整數據庫參數等。通過持續的性能優化,可以確保 RAC 系統始終處于最佳狀態。
10. 最佳實踐
在部署和管理 RAC 時,遵循最佳實踐是非常重要的。這些實踐包括定期備份、監控關鍵指標、及時更新補丁和安全措施等。遵循最佳實踐可以確保 RAC 系統的高可用性和穩定性。
Oracle RAC 是一個強大的解決方案,它通過共享物理資源、負載均衡、高可用性和故障切換等功能,提供了高性能、可擴展性和容錯能力。通過正確的安裝和配置、資源管理、性能優化和遵循最佳實踐,可以充分發揮 RAC 的潛力,為企業提供穩定、高效的數據服務。
下一篇:西數mypassport密碼忘記